(NYSE: NG) closed at $8.06, down 2.89% in the session, as the stock tested lower territory amid broader pressure on precious metals equities. With near-term support identified at $7.66 and resistance at $8.46, the current price action suggests a critical juncture for the gold-focused developer. The move comes as gold prices remain volatile, influencing investor sentiment across the sector.

Trading volume for Novagold Resources may have been elevated compared to recent daily averages, reflecting heightened participation as the stock declined. The broader gold mining sector has faced headwinds from a stronger U.S. dollar and rising real interest rates, which typically weigh on non-yielding assets like gold. As a development-stage company with its flagship Donlin Gold project in Alaska, Novagold’s share price is particularly sensitive to changes in gold prices and project financing sentiment. The 2.89% drop placed NG near the lower end of its recent trading range, suggesting that sellers were in control during the session. While no company-specific news was released, the decline likely mirrors the broader market’s reaction to macroeconomic data that strengthened the dollar. Compared to its gold-mining peers, Novagold’s move was notable, as the stock’s higher beta often amplifies sector-wide moves. Investors may be reassessing the timeline for the Donlin project, which remains highly dependent on permitting progress and gold price stability. For now, the stock remains a speculative play within the precious metals space, with its valuation closely tied to bullion expectations.

From a technical perspective, Novagold’s price is testing the $8.06 level, approaching the established support of $7.66. This support zone has historically acted as a floor, coinciding with prior swing lows from the past several months. The resistance level at $8.46 represents a near-term ceiling; the stock has struggled to close decisively above that area in recent weeks. The price action is forming a potential descending triangle pattern, with lower highs converging toward horizontal support. If the support at $7.66 fails to hold, the next significant demand zone could be around $7.20. On the upside, a move above $8.46 would suggest a breakout from the recent consolidation. Momentum indicators may be leaning bearish: the Relative Strength Index (RSI) is likely in the 30–40 range, indicating the stock is approaching oversold territory. The MACD could be showing a bearish crossover or weakening histogram. The 50-day moving average probably sits above the current price, reinforcing a short-term downtrend. Trading volume on down days has been above average, confirming selling pressure.

Looking ahead, Novagold’s price direction may depend on several factors. If the broad gold market stabilizes, the stock could rebound from support at $7.66 and test the $8.46 resistance. A sustained move above that level would require a catalyst, such as positive permitting news for the Donlin Gold project or a rally in gold prices above $2,000 per ounce. Conversely, a breakdown below $7.66 could open the door to further declines, with the next support possibly around $7.20 or lower. The upcoming macroeconomic calendar, including Federal Reserve interest rate decisions and inflation data, may influence gold demand and, by extension, Novagold’s valuation. Additionally, any updates on the Donlin project’s regulatory approvals or partnerships could trigger significant moves. Investors should monitor volume patterns: a high-volume break below support would confirm bearish momentum, while a low-volume test might allow for a reversal. The stock’s beta suggests that even small shifts in gold sentiment could produce outsized moves in NG.
